Abstract

Low power laser irradiation has been shown to be effective in promoting wound healing. We studied low power He-Ne laser stimulation on wound healing experimentally and clinicaly. Round skin defect of 10mm in diameter were created on the both sides of ear of rabbits. They were divided in three groups and two of groups were treated using low power He-Ne laser irradiation at 1.3J/cm2. One group was point irradiation and the other was scanning irradiation. In the irradiated groups, skin defects were healed rapidly and neovascularization was created around the defects. Histological examination showed that process of wound healing was progressive obviously with minimal inflammatory changes. In clinical cases, laser irradiation was useful for the promotion of healing and some showed general effect of irradiation.
